STEM Opportunities in Prison Settings (STEM-OPS) is an NSF INCLUDES alliance with the goal of increasing access to STEM education and careers to people who are, or had been, incarcerated. The primary partners of STEM-OPS are Princeton University's Prison Teaching Initiative (PTI), From Prison Cells to PhD (P2P), the Initiative for Race Research and Justice at Peabody College at Vanderbilt University (RRJ), Operation Restoration, and Education Development Center (EDC). Through the development of a national network, STEM-OPS will increase pathways into STEM careers through the creation program modules, tools, STEM education experiences, and strategies for the prison education community and the public at large. STEM-OPS will also shed greater light on the experiences that perpetuate the school-to-prison pipeline to reshape the dominant narratives that perpetuate a lack of access to STEM education and careers.
